KINGSTON — Gavin Betts stopped all 27 shots he faced as the Kingston Frontenacs shut out the Erie Otters 1-0 on Sunday in Ontario Hockey League action.
Kieren Dervin had the only goal Kingston (4-1-1) would need to extend its point streak to five games.
Charlie Burns made 26 saves for Erie (2-5-0).
Neither team scored on the power play, with the Frontenacs going 0 for 4 with the man advantage and the Otters went 0 for 3.

GENERALS 3 SPIRIT 2
OSHAWA, Ont. — Owen Griffin scored just 17 seconds into overtime as the Generals slipped past Saginaw.
Rowen Sang and Harrison Franssen had goals in regulation time for Oshawa (2-5-0).
Nic Sima and Sebastien Gervais scored for the Spirit (2-1-4).

GREYHOUNDS 4 BATTALION 3
NORTH BAY, Ont. — Marco Mignosa's second goal of the night came with 1:08 left to play as Sault Ste. Marie edged the Battalion.
Jordan Charron and Travis Hayes also scored for the Greyhounds (5-3-0).
Arseny Pronin, Shamar Moses and Ihnat Pazii supplied the offence for North Bay (3-3-0).

COLTS 6 ICEDOGS 5 (SO)
ST. CATHARINES, Ont. — Brad Gardiner had the only shootout goal as Barrie shaded Niagara.
Kashawn Aitcheson scored twice in regulation time for the Colts (3-2-2), while Alex Assadourian, Jonah McCormick and William Schneid rounded out the attack.
Ethan Czata had a hat trick for the IceDogs (4-2-1), while Riley Patterson and Ryan Roobroeck also found the back of the net.

ATTACK 6 SPITFIRES 3
OWEN SOUND, Ont. — Pierce Mbuyi struck twice as the Attack doubled Windsor.
Masen Wray, Nicholas Sykora, Lenny Greenberg and Tristan Delisle had the other goals for Owen Sound (5-2-0).
Liam Greentree scored twice and Jack Nesbitt once as the Spitfires (7-1-0) lost for the first time this season.
